Abstract
The solid-state structure of 4,7-bis(( trimethylsilyl) ethynyl) benzo[c][1,2,5] thiadiazole reveals a dimeric structure with short S center dot center dot center dot N contacts, a motif that is shown to be common in electron-poor macrocycles of this type and that is likely to be a significant factor in the design of devices using materials based on these compounds.
